The global smart band market is experiencing robust growth, driven by increasing health consciousness, the affordability of devices, and the integration of advanced features. The market, estimated at $15 billion in 2025, is projected to grow at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 12% from 2025 to 2033, reaching approximately $40 billion by 2033. This expansion is fueled by several key factors. Firstly, the rising prevalence of chronic diseases and a growing focus on preventative healthcare are boosting demand for wearable fitness trackers. Secondly, technological advancements such as improved sensor technology, enhanced battery life, and the incorporation of features like contactless payments and sleep monitoring are making smart bands more appealing to consumers. Finally, the increasing penetration of smartphones and readily available mobile applications enhances the functionality and user experience of smart bands, expanding their appeal beyond fitness enthusiasts to a broader consumer base. Major players like Fitbit, Garmin, Samsung, and Xiaomi dominate the market, constantly innovating to cater to diverse consumer needs and preferences. However, the market faces challenges such as intense competition, the potential for product commoditization, and concerns around data privacy and security. To overcome these hurdles, companies are focusing on developing unique value propositions through advanced health analytics, personalized fitness coaching, and seamless integration with other health and wellness platforms. Market segmentation is crucial, with variations in design, features, and pricing catering to different target demographics and budgets. The Asia-Pacific region is expected to witness significant growth, driven by increasing disposable incomes and rising adoption of technology in developing economies. Future growth will depend on the continuous evolution of smart band technology, the development of innovative features, and effective marketing strategies that highlight the benefits and value proposition of these devices.

The global smart band market is experiencing robust growth, driven by increasing health consciousness, technological advancements, and the affordability of these wearable devices. The market, estimated at $15 billion in 2025, is projected to exhibit a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 12% from 2025 to 2033, reaching an estimated market value of $45 billion by 2033. This growth is fueled by several key factors. The integration of advanced features such as heart rate monitoring, sleep tracking, GPS, and contactless payments is enhancing consumer appeal. Moreover, the rising popularity of fitness tracking and personalized wellness solutions is boosting demand across various demographics. The market segmentation reveals a preference for smart bands with screens, driven by the desire for enhanced user experience and information accessibility. Online retail channels are gaining prominence, leveraging e-commerce platforms and aggressive marketing strategies. Leading brands like Fitbit, Garmin, and Xiaomi are driving innovation and competition, fostering market expansion. However, market growth is not without its challenges. The relatively short battery life of many smart bands and concerns about data privacy and security present significant restraints. Further, the increasing saturation of the market with numerous players is creating a competitive landscape, leading to pricing pressures. Regional variations also exist, with North America and Asia-Pacific currently leading the market due to high technology adoption rates and a large consumer base. Nevertheless, the overall trajectory suggests a positive outlook for the smart band market in the coming years, driven by continuous technological improvements, increasing affordability, and growing health-conscious consumers globally.
